Joseph Arthur CAOUETTE was born 10/21/1897 in Saint-Hyacinthe, Québec, Canada

Joseph Arthur CAOUETTE was the child of Cyprien CAOUETTE   and   Arzelie GENDREAU

Joseph Arthur was a soldier in World War I.

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Joseph Arthur  married  Alberta May-Mary PAULAY .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Alberta May-Mary PAULAY  was born abt. 1904 in Upper Cape, New Brunswick, Canada.  Alberta May-Mary died abt. 1970 in Hollywood, Los Angeles County, California, USA. 

Joseph Arthur CAOUETTE died 06/1948 in Los Angeles, California, USA.





Immigrated to USA age 14; attained US citizenship; veteran of WW1.

Invention The microwave oven was invented accidentally in 1945 by Percy Spencer, a Raytheon engineer. While testing a magnetron, he noticed microwaves melted a candy bar in his pocket. Experimenting further, he discovered microwaves could cook food quickly. Raytheon patented the process, and by 1947, they built the first commercial microwave oven, called the 'Radarange.' Initially used in commercial settings, microwaves becomes affordable for home use by the 1960s and 1970s, revolutionizing cooking.
